UAE gaining eminence with more international online grocery platform


UAE has received a grocery e-commerce platform from Waitrose & Partners. This portal constitutes of over 15,000 quality drinks and food a medium of online grocery shopping for consumers.

Along with the weekly shopping the website of Waitrose & Partners UAE also shares with its consumer’s inspirational meals, tips on cooking and seasonal recipes. In assisting consumers cook and plate up their desired meal at home, the ‘add to basket’ permits the consumers to shop for their desired recipes with just one click.

The consumers have an option to choose from an array of UAE's local produce, which consists of free-range eggs, organic salmon, fresh vegetables and fruits. The shoppers also has the freedom to purchase the own products of Waitrose & Partners.

The online grocery platform will provide each week of over 2,800 delivery slots. Giving the customers a choice daily from three delivery time slots, making it feasible to reach across 1,500 homes in Dubai and Abu Dhabi.

With at least an order amount of Dhs100, the order can be placed for even just 2 hours before the selected delivery time. Policies made very clear where delivery charges of Dhs15 will be levied on purchase of products below Dhs350 and for orders above Dhs350 it will be delivered free of cost.

"With our website a lot of customers can be approached in UAE, with its online Capability. This is a feasible way in aiding the local communities with an easy and a safe shopping platform. In today’s world online shopping is gaining a lot of momentum, with taking in account every need of the customers like their demand and reflecting the service, choice and quality of our supermarkets also gaining a lot of importance. We are dedicated to make the best quality drinks and food available to our customer at their doorsteps." Said CEO of Fine Fare Foods, which runs Waitrose & Partners UAE, Sunil Kumar.

The brand’s modern e-commerce platform has arrived in the midst of Covid-19 which has increased consumer acceptance towards online shopping. The UAE-based consumers in this pandemic have stimulated around 79 per cent of their transition from offline shopping to online purchasing. A 25% increase is estimated in the online grocery delivery in the UAE grocery market by end of 2025.
